    A passenger on an Air New Zealand flight from Bali to Auckland, suffered a badly broken leg just 30 minutes into the flight; after the plane hit turbulence


    After the seatbelt light was switched off, 47-year-old German-born Niko went to the toilet, and says the plane dropped on his way back to his seat.

    A friend of Niko's says his leg pretty much snapped in half; suffering a fractured tibia and fibula.

    The pilot later came out of the cockpit and apologised to passengers.

    The man endured excruciating pain for the next six-and-a-half hours, while the plane continued its route to Auckland.

    A Hato Hone St John spokesperson confirmed treating and transporting a patient from the airport to Middlemore Hospital on Wednesday.
